About this city
Sandpoint is a premier lakefront resort city and the county seat of Bonner County, Idaho, spectacularly situated on the northern shores of the massive glacier-carved Lake Pend Oreille. Originally a primary seasonal camp for the Kalispel Tribe, the town exploded with the arrival of the Northern Pacific Railroad and the subsequent late-19th-century timber logging boom. Surrounded by three major majestic mountain ranges, Sandpoint balances an upscale, independent fine arts lifestyle with heavy all-season outdoor alpine exploration.
